Output 2ddd2d7c88b3c23cc682aec96177dfde36bbf88de25b100bddc3cd05859e4f8b:1

value
15379792
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4368fd6c007821211503de931e5830fecce5513 OP_EQUAL
address
3KaVjAgYhB2j5ywcJcpAjDvaML1M4H2NK4
transaction
2ddd2d7c88b3c23cc682aec96177dfde36bbf88de25b100bddc3cd05859e4f8b
confirmations
107486
spent
true